| 表面の説明 | Central field features a distinctive triangular dotted border motif with Arabic legends arranged around and within it, characteristic of Qarakhanid billon coinage. The die-struck inscription is executed in angular Kufic script, with additional epigraphic elements occupying the upper field above the central device. A circular inner border separates the central design from a peripheral marginal legend running around the coin's edge. The surface displays the irregular flan typical of hammered billon dirhams of the period, with moderate wear and patination consistent with circulation. |

Jibra'il b. 'Umar ruled as a minor Eastern Qarakhanid khan during a period of intense fragmentation, when the khaganate had effectively split into competing eastern and western branches locked in dynastic conflict. Issues struck under lesser Qarakhanid rulers of this generation are poorly documented in the primary sources, and die combinations matching A#3389 turn up rarely enough that their mint attribution remains contested among specialists.
